Subject: Re: [PATCH V3 5/9] phy: qcom-qmp-ufs: Remove qmp_ufs_com_init()
Date: Mon, 14 Apr 2025 12:58:48 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<64216a90-e2e0-435c-87bc-388c72a702c0@quicinc.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<CAO9ioeXyDWOhe1cbGO_tR=ppZd1aC0GSdeMzQjir4XmDRMQ3Jg@mail.gmail.com>



On 4/11/2025 4:26 PM, Dmitry Baryshkov wrote:
> On Fri, 11 Apr 2025 at 13:42, Nitin Rawat <quic_nitirawa@quicinc.com> wrote:
>>
>>
>>
>> On 4/11/2025 1:39 AM, Dmitry Baryshkov wrote:
>>> On Thu, Apr 10, 2025 at 02:30:58PM +0530, Nitin Rawat wrote:
>>>> Simplify the qcom ufs phy driver by inlining qmp_ufs_com_init() into
>>>> qmp_ufs_power_on(). This change removes unnecessary function calls and
>>>> ensures that the initialization logic is directly within the power-on
>>>> routine, maintaining the same functionality.
>>>
>>> Which problem is this patch trying to solve?
>>
>> Hi Dmitry,
>>
>> As part of the patch, I simplified the code by moving qmp_ufs_com_init
>> inline to qmp_ufs_power_on, since qmp_ufs_power_on was merely calling
>> qmp_ufs_com_init. This change eliminates unnecessary function call.
> 
> You again are describing what you did. Please start by stating the
> problem or the issue.
> 
>>
Hi Dmitry,

Sure, will update the commit with "problem" first in the next patchset 
when I post.

Thanks,
Nitin

>>>> Signed-off-by: Nitin Rawat <quic_nitirawa@quicinc.com>
>>>> ---
>>>>    drivers/phy/qualcomm/phy-qcom-qmp-ufs.c | 44 ++++++++++---------------
>>>>    1 file changed, 18 insertions(+), 26 deletions(-)
>>>>
>>>> diff --git a/drivers/phy/qualcomm/phy-qcom-qmp-ufs.c b/drivers/phy/qualcomm/phy-qcom-qmp-ufs.c
>>>> index 12dad28cc1bd..2cc819089d71 100644
>>>> --- a/drivers/phy/qualcomm/phy-qcom-qmp-ufs.c
>>>> +++ b/drivers/phy/qualcomm/phy-qcom-qmp-ufs.c
>>>> @@ -1757,31 +1757,6 @@ static void qmp_ufs_init_registers(struct qmp_ufs *qmp, const struct qmp_phy_cfg
>>>>       qmp_ufs_init_all(qmp, &cfg->tbls_hs_b);
>>>>    }
>>>>
>>>> -static int qmp_ufs_com_init(struct qmp_ufs *qmp)
>>>> -{
>>>> -    const struct qmp_phy_cfg *cfg = qmp->cfg;
>>>> -    void __iomem *pcs = qmp->pcs;
>>>> -    int ret;
>>>> -
>>>> -    ret = regulator_bulk_enable(cfg->num_vregs, qmp->vregs);
>>>> -    if (ret) {
>>>> -            dev_err(qmp->dev, "failed to enable regulators, err=%d\n", ret);
>>>> -            return ret;
>>>> -    }
>>>> -
>>>> -    ret = clk_bulk_prepare_enable(qmp->num_clks, qmp->clks);
>>>> -    if (ret)
>>>> -            goto err_disable_regulators;
>>>> -
>>>> -    qphy_setbits(pcs, cfg->regs[QPHY_PCS_POWER_DOWN_CONTROL], SW_PWRDN);
>>>> -
>>>> -    return 0;
>>>> -
>>>> -err_disable_regulators:
>>>> -    regulator_bulk_disable(cfg->num_vregs, qmp->vregs);
>>>> -
>>>> -    return ret;
>>>> -}
>>>>
>>>>    static int qmp_ufs_com_exit(struct qmp_ufs *qmp)
>>>>    {
>>>> @@ -1799,10 +1774,27 @@ static int qmp_ufs_com_exit(struct qmp_ufs *qmp)
>>>>    static int qmp_ufs_power_on(struct phy *phy)
>>>>    {
>>>>       struct qmp_ufs *qmp = phy_get_drvdata(phy);
>>>> +    const struct qmp_phy_cfg *cfg = qmp->cfg;
>>>> +    void __iomem *pcs = qmp->pcs;
>>>>       int ret;
>>>> +
>>>>       dev_vdbg(qmp->dev, "Initializing QMP phy\n");
>>>>
>>>> -    ret = qmp_ufs_com_init(qmp);
>>>> +    ret = regulator_bulk_enable(cfg->num_vregs, qmp->vregs);
>>>> +    if (ret) {
>>>> +            dev_err(qmp->dev, "failed to enable regulators, err=%d\n", ret);
>>>> +            return ret;
>>>> +    }
>>>> +
>>>> +    ret = clk_bulk_prepare_enable(qmp->num_clks, qmp->clks);
>>>> +    if (ret)
>>>> +            goto err_disable_regulators;
>>>> +
>>>> +    qphy_setbits(pcs, cfg->regs[QPHY_PCS_POWER_DOWN_CONTROL], SW_PWRDN);
>>>> +    return 0;
>>>> +
>>>> +err_disable_regulators:
>>>> +    regulator_bulk_disable(cfg->num_vregs, qmp->vregs);
>>>>       return ret;
>>>>    }
>>>>
